Scientific Name: Peltophryne lemur
Puerto Rican Crested Toads can live up to 10 years and spend much of their time burrowed in the ground. They also shelter in old bird and tarantula holes in the ground and sometimes even dead logs
Size: 2 to 4 inches
Diet: They consume a variety of insects and other small invertebrates such as ants, beetles, spiders, millipeds, etc.
Habitat: Found in subtropical dry and moist forests in Puerto Rico
Conservation Status:
Critically Endangered
